2 weeks in Brighton


douglas

Recommended Posts

The seagulls swirling around my head in the twilight

Are like thoughts escaping from my brain

Screaming and squawking and breaking the precious silence of my soul

 

And the smooth ochre-pink clouds

Painted soft and silken across the distant horizon

Are like the peace and beauty that I choose for my new life

 

Watching the waves rolling in upon the shore

Reminds me of my recent arrival in this place

And the receding ebb echoes newness - the promise of things to come
